Green Rides 2 School

The Community Environmental Council (CEC) is spearheading a Green Rides 2 School Program to save time, save money, avoid traffic and be green. For example:

1. Find neighbors to form school carpools using quick internet matching

Traffic Solutions, the county rideshare agency, operates a web-based rideshare matching service. Log in at the bottom of www.TrafficSolutions.info/school-pool.htm and in five minutes receive matches of neighbors with students or employees at your school. If you don’t find a match check back a week later as new users enter the system. Any questions can be directed to Traffic Solutions at 963-SAVE. CEC’s Michael Chiacos suggests that Santa Barbara School Districts’ employees try carpooling for, say, two days a week to start. 

2. Look up bus routes

Visit www.sbmtd.gov/Lines/Line_19.htm to view routes and information.

3. Find out about the South Coast’s Safe Routes to School Program

Twenty local organizations, coordinated by the Coalition for Sustainable Transportation (COAST), are working to enable students to walk or bike to school safely. For more information, visit coast-santabarbara.org/safe-routes-to-school
